GIANT TENTACLES and enormous eyeballs have heralded the launch of the North East’s biggest Halloween celebration.
Lights Out begins today (25 October) marking a packed programme of entertainment across Sunderland for both adults and children.
And at the heart of the event are giant tentacles which can be seen cascading from two main buildings in the city centre –atop the historic Mackie’s Corner at High Street West and from the roof of the car park above TX Maxx at the Bridges.
Lights Out is a joint initiative by Sunderland BID and Sunderland City Council, supported by the Bridges, Gentoo, the University of Sunderland and Sunderland College.
The inflatables are the work of acclaimed company, Designs In Air, which has worked with clients including the 2012 Olympics, The Eden Project and international performers, Cirque du Soleil.
Their work has been seen as far away as the Fuji Rock Festival in Japan, Lollapalooza in the USA and at Glastonbury.
Events will take place throughout the week and will include a huge Halloween parade on Friday 1 November involving hundreds of youngsters from community organisations across the city.
